Post subject:  CPG distributed some volume space outside of CPG filter

I have a 7200 that has a CPG filtered to use just 450GB drives, using the following parameter

-t r5 -ha cage -ssz 4 -ss 64 -ch first -p -devtype FC -rpm 10 -tc_lt 819

I noticed the other day via the showvvpd output on the volumes using that CPG, very small space is distributed across some of the 900GB drives. Not sure why? The CPG filter appears to be vaild if I use it against the showpd command.

If I did a tunesys, do you think it would redistribute space not to the use 900GBs?

Have the 450GB ones ever been full? Maybe failures?

The system will take the rules as just preferred if it can't allocate space, rather then fail a grow other free space will be used.

I don't have mixed types/sizes anymore but I've also seen it change the set size when free space was short, pretty sure when doing a tunesys after adding disks those allocations have gone back to what was set.

Tunesys should fix it. You could also use the cpg option to only tune that cpg.

Remember that cpg filters doesn't impact spare chunklets.
